I do it most years for Christmas presents. I buy things most of the year so I am not trying to spend all that money at once, and it never fails that there is something in that closet that hides from me until the last minute. I have gotten to the point where I make a list of all of those who I need to buy for, and then I write things down as I buy them so I know exactly what I have and don't have. This also helps so I don't over buy for some and leave someone out and am out at the last minute NOT finding what I want for someone!
